Welcome to Ocracoke Island in the Outer Banks of North Carolina. This secluded island, with 16 miles of beaches, can only be reached by ferry or small plane. The Ocracoke Lighthouse, seen in today"s image, stands out as a notable landmark. The lighthouse celebrated its 200th anniversary in 2023, making it the oldest continuously operating lighthouse in North Carolina. It boasts an 8,000-candlepower light, which can be seen up to 14 miles offshore.
